Overview

Job Title: Female Support Worker
Location: Weston On Trent
Contract: Permanent
Hours: Full Time, Part Time
Salary: £12.80 per hour
Reference: 082094

Are you seeking a new career in Social Care, with a regular monthly salary and job security? Maybe you have worked in Social Care before and are looking for a new challenge or perhaps you have always wanted to make a positive difference in people lives? We are extremely proud of the work we do, the people that work with us and the training we offer.

As a valued Support Worker with Thera East Midlands, you will be part of an inclusive team supporting adults with a learning disability. You will help create innovative ways to support individuals achieve their own personal goals, aims and ambitions. The support you provide will change with everyone you work with because everyone is different. Supporting people in their daily lives is varied and could include helping someone develop new skills, providing personal and emotional support, helping people plan and manage their own home, support with leisure, employment, individual interests and travel. This can be a fun and rewarding but also at times challenging and demanding role. You maybe be supporting people in their own home or out and about in their community. Thera East Midlands is unique we are led by people with a learning disability. Our vision is to promote that people with a learning disability can be leaders in society. Using a person-centred approach, you will empower people with a learning disability to live the lives they choose.


Responsibilities

* Support adults with a learning disability in daily living, personal care and emotional support as needed.
* Help individuals develop new skills and achieve personal goals, aims and aspirations.
* Assist with planning and managing day-to-day living, including leisure, employment, and travel.
* Work flexibly in different settings, including people7s homes or community environments.


What are we looking for?

* No previous experience or qualifications required; free, Skills for Care endorsed full training will be provided
* Compassionate, caring, confident and resilient
*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
* Self-starter with a high level of motivation
* Excellent written and verbal communication skills; confident, articulate and professional
* Keenness to learn in a fast-paced environment and creatively solve problems
* Desire to embrace our values and vision and have fun


What are the Benefits?

* Annualised Hours, guaranteed monthly salary for full and part-time roles regardless of shift patterns, plus overtime opportunities
* Flexible working hours for work life balance
* Immediate interview and quick start date (subject to pre-employment checks)
* 28 days Annual Leave including bank Holidays (pro Rata)
* Employee support line to support you and your family
* Free nationally accredited training, and the opportunity to earn a qualification and progress your career
* Contributory Pension Scheme
* Free Enhanced DBS check
* Refer a friend and earn up to £300
* Cycle to Work Scheme
* Well-being initiatives
* Access to Thousands of Retail Discounts including discounted Health Cash Plan
* An Employee Council that represents the views of staff about matters relating to work
